You didn't live next door to it. The "Great Artiste", B-29-40-MO 44-27353,
was scrapped at Goose AFB, Labrador, on September 27, 1949. The airplane
displayed at Pease AFB in "Great Artiste" markings was B-29A-40-BN 44-61671.
